The eugenics motion employed arguments against the ‘darkish-skinned’ Puerto Ricans and justified sterilization as a result of their racial inferiority, as described in La Operación’sdiscussion on eugenics. Ultimately, the racist view with which the U.S. approached Puerto Rican reproduction result in their determination to implement compelled sterilization on the island. As Briggs discusses, the sterilization surgical procedure, referred to as “La Operación,” built on previous discussions of addressing the problem of overpopulation via birth control and sterilization. In the 1950s and Nineteen Sixties, the U.S. imposed a mass-sterilization coverage in Puerto Rico, sterilizing over 33% of women on the island. Stycos notes that these figures could underestimate the actual incidence of sterilization as a result of it did not count the women who had residence deliveries after which hospital sterilization; additionally, not all sterilizations could also be recorded as such in the hospital information, he provides. The Family Planning Association of Puerto Rico, another non-public organization, was established in 1954, two years after the Population, Council was shaped within the United States by John D. Rockefeller. During the following ten years, according to Presser, it sponsored sterilization in non-public services for 8,000 women. Between 1956 and 1966 it also backed sterilization of 3000 men. This organization still capabilities today, and has an necessary position to play sooner or later, in accordance with the November, 1973 report. Presently it receives $750,000.00 of its $900,000.00 finances from the federal Department of Health, Education and Welfare.
